Ultimately, a biosensor platform combined with MoCu-2MI and cholesterol oxidase realized the one-step colorimetric detection of cholesterol in the range of 2-140 μM with the detection limit as low as 1.2 μM. This study provides a new strategy for regulating the activity of MOF nanozymes.
